Description
Throughout 2002, Hugh spent a year living and working in the rural valley region of KwaZulu-Natal, South Africa. He worked jointly as a Youth Ambassador for World Vision Australia and on community projects at an HIV/AIDS orphanage called God's Golden Acre.
